What is a portable urinal?
A portable urinal is a purpose-built container that allows you to urinate without immediate access to a toilet. Many models are designed to be:
· Compact and easy to carry
· Leak-resistant or leakproof when sealed
· Simple to clean (reusable designs)
· Available in male, female, or unisex options (some include adapters)

How to pick a portable urinal for summer use
If you’re choosing one for travel and outdoor activities, look for:
· Leakproof seal or cap
· Wide opening / splash control
· Enough capacity for adult use
· Easy-to-clean design
· Discreet storage (pouch or compact shape)
· Female/unisex compatibility if needed
